Web2 jan. 2024 · Psychotic symptoms can develop in up to 40% of Parkinson's disease patients. 1, 2 Visual hallucinations, of animals or people, and paranoid or persecutory delusions (which may or may not be related to the hallucinations) are typically observed in Parkinson's disease. Web6 jul. 2024 · Hypnotics are a class of drugs that help people with sleep problems or insomnia to get restful sleep. There are five FDA approved types of hypnotic drugs used to treat insomnia and other sleep problems. Selective melatonin agonists, benzodiazepines, nonbenzodiazepines, an orexin receptor agonist, and antidepressants. There are many …
